Can try and answer your questions:

1) You need an air start and a GPU. Technically the Air start can be used to power the packs but this isn't usually done as its very inefficient, in fact some of the air start units aren't designed to give high pressure air for that kind of continuous usage.

2) you need around 40 psi to start an engine. I don't know what the conditioned air pressure would be, not that high since the air is pre-condition and delivered straight into the mix manifold, it doesn't go through the packs.

3) its just normal conditioned air, so around 22degs.

4) you start no. 1 engine first as the GPU and air start are on the right hand side next to no. 2! You then disconnect the GPU and air start and push back. Once clear of anything behind you do a cross-bleed start from the started engine. You have to be a little careful with whats behind you as you have to increase thrust on no. 1 engine to around 35-40% to give the required pressure to start no. 2.

5) like I said you need around 40 psi to start an engine, the air start will not provide air for bother, when starting the engines from the APU you turn off the packs as well remember!
